Page 3 of 4 MPC Program FY 2017-2022 <br />Exhibit A - Table of Tech Serv <br />Used with TA98 Project IDs <br />If a source code is not on this list, a work order is needed. <br />Date: 04/20/2017 <br />If a source code is not on this list, a work order is needed. <br />Source <br />Code Title Description <br />1876 Traffic Counting Use to record labor, equipment usage, and material costs for activities related to traffic counts made for statewide traffic monitoring <br />or traffic operations. Includes all activities related to traffic counting, such as taking requests, assigning priorities, collecting field <br />data, processing data, and developing new techniques for collection. <br />2102 Patching Related source type codes: 2103-Heavy patching, 2104-Bituminous paving, 2105-Blow patching <br />2142 Overhead Sign Panel Maintenance Work related to the repair and replacement of overhead sign panels, extruded sign panels mounted on I-beams, and overhead sign <br />structures. Includes related cable locates and traffic control. Does not include structural work. <br />2210 Guardrail-Install/Repair/Maintenance Install, repair, or maintain low tension cable, plate beams, and end treatments; cable tension adjustments; and reflector replacement. <br />includes related traffic control. <br />2222 Sign/Delineation/Marker Repair Replacing, repairing, and washing signs (including temporary stop signs). Includes re-sequencing intersection signing and <br />repair/replace overhead and extrude signs mounted on I-beams. Includes related cable locates and traffic control. <br />2316 Brush & Tree Removal Maintaining, watering, trimming, and removing highway right of way tree and brush. Includes chipping of tree limbs and stump <br />removal/grinding. Includes related traffic control. <br />2624 Indirect Expense Indirect shop expenses and shop equipment. Allocate to mobile equipment. <br />2629 Supplies & Small Tools Shop tools, small equipment, and supplies that cannot be directly charged to a mobile equipment unit. <br />2819 Bridge Curb, Walk And Railing Repairing and maintaining bridge curb, walk, rail, coping, and fencing connected to the rail. Includes glare screen and median <br />barriers on bridges. Includes related traffic control. <br />2820 Bridge Deck Work associated with bridge deck and slab repair regardless of removal depth or type of material used for patching. Includes deck or <br />slab overlays and replacements and underside deck delamination. Includes related traffic control. <br />2822 Miscellaneous Bridge Maintenance This source code does not include replacement or major repair. Miscellaneous maintenance tasks performed on a specific bridge or <br />structure not covered by other source codes. Includes minor repairs and simple fixes on items such as stairways, drains, fencing, light <br />bases, transient guards, and access doors. Includes transient removal, ordering materials, and picking up equipment. Includes related <br />traffic control. <br />2824 Bridge Inspection-Non-Federal All tasks related to inventory, inspection, and load capacity rating work done on trunk highway bridges to meet the requirements of <br />the National Bridge Inspection System and/or Minnesota Bridge Safety Inspection Program or for billing to local governments. <br />Includes related inspection reports and deck condition surveys. <br />2827 Bridge Expansion, Relief Joints All maintenance tasks associated with bridge expansion joints, except joint reestablishment. Includes tightening expansion device <br />bolts and replacing seal glands. Includes related traffic control. <br />2828 Bridge Inspection-Federal Fund All bridge inspection tasks for non-MnDOT bridges funded by the federal Fracture-Critical Bridge Program (Project Code will begin <br />with TSL and with the local bridge number). Includes related inspection reports. For MnDOT Trunk Highway bridges (Project Code <br />begins with TSO followed by the bridge number) and local and Department of Natural Resources (DNR) (bridge number begins with <br />9A follow by bridge number) bridge inspections to be billed to the local government or Department of Natural Resources (DNR) use <br />Source Code 2824.
